Transaction 234622bf2b1f0d622715ef99ebbcebef52c8cf3547dea5cc91bfbfe8bc3e7244
1 Input
2 Outputs
- 234622bf2b1f0d622715ef99ebbcebef52c8cf3547dea5cc91bfbfe8bc3e7244:0
- 234622bf2b1f0d622715ef99ebbcebef52c8cf3547dea5cc91bfbfe8bc3e7244:1
value 17648957
address 13vJSLygLA9tQcBmHDBv4qLKNYRL3sh2dP
value 10851977670
address 1Btc2UrZTqcbjLrr8trx66K9TozQmKeDGN